Key Responsibilities
In this role, you will perform essential production activities to ensure machinery runs safely, efficiently, and meets the quality goals of the company. Your daily duties will include:
Machine Operations: Run CNC mills or lathes, including managing tool changes and adjusting tool offsets as required.
Procedural Compliance: Read, understand, and strictly follow operator work instructions, safety guidelines, and sample boards.
Quality Control: Inspect small, intricate part features up close to ensure strict compliance with quality standards.
Tracking & reporting: Maintain and accurately report daily production counts and inventory data.
Workspace Upkeep: Keep your assigned machinery and workspace clean, organized, and free of hazards.
Job Requirements & Qualifications
Technical Skills: Basic PC knowledge and previous experience operating machinery in a production or assembly environment.
Precision & Focus: Strong attention to detail, excellent close-up vision, and sharp hand-eye coordination. Frequent mental and visual concentration is required during machine cycles and inspection phases.
Soft Skills: Professionalism, a strong work ethic, a willingness to learn, and the ability to work collaboratively in a team environment.
Basic Aptitude: Ability to read/listen carefully to procedures and perform basic arithmetic calculations.
Physical Demands: Requires standing, constant hand movement, and repeated reaching and twisting throughout the entire shift. Must be able to lift and move materials up to 30 lbs.
Work Environment: Comfortable working in a standard industrial manufacturing setting that can be dusty, loud, and exposed to moving mechanical parts, airborne particles, solvents, alcohol, and water-based coolants.
